>> On 12/11 2013 20:05 PM, Lukas Czerner wrote:
>>> Currently when range.len is set to 0 it will underflow. Fix it by
>>> checking for this scenario and return EINVAL in case range.len is
>>> smaller than block size.
>>>
>>> This was discovered by the xfstests generic/288 and with this patch
>>> the problem goes away.
>>>
>>> Signed-off-by: Lukas Czerner <lczerner@xxxxxxxxxx>
>>> ---
>>> fs/xfs/xfs_discard.c | 3 ++-
>>> 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
>>>
>>> diff --git a/fs/xfs/xfs_discard.c b/fs/xfs/xfs_discard.c
>>> index 8367d6d..9029082 100644
>>> --- a/fs/xfs/xfs_discard.c
>>> +++ b/fs/xfs/xfs_discard.c
>>> @@ -180,7 +180,8 @@ xfs_ioc_trim(
>>> * matter as trimming blocks is an advisory interface.
>>> */
>>> if (range.start >= XFS_FSB_TO_B(mp, mp->m_sb.sb_dblocks) ||
>>> - range.minlen > XFS_FSB_TO_B(mp, XFS_ALLOC_AG_MAX_USABLE(mp)))
>>> + range.minlen > XFS_FSB_TO_B(mp, XFS_ALLOC_AG_MAX_USABLE(mp)) ||
>>> + range.len < XFS_FSB_TO_B(mp, 1))
>>> return -XFS_ERROR(EINVAL);
>>>
>>> start = BTOBB(range.start);
